Tasting Notes
Ca’ Brione has a lemon yellow hue, accompanied by a full, intense nose with notes of elderflower and peaches that blend nicely with the toasty and yeasty hints derived from its
time ageing in barrique. The elegant and fresh palate is well balanced, with an attractive, creamy, fruit-washed finish.
The Producer
Arguably Valtellina’s most iconic producer, Casa Vinicola Nino Negri was founded in 1897 and owns 31 hectares of vineyards across the most prestigious of the Valtellina Superiore D.O.C.G. subzones: Inferno, Sassella, Grumello and Fracia, a monopole vineyard located in the Valgella subzone. The winery is based in Chiuro, in the old fifteenth-century Castello Quadrio. Due to the extremely steep hillsides, Nino Negri’s estate is characterised by terracing to allow cultivation of the land. All vineyard work, including vineyard management and harvest is done entirely by hand along the terraces supported by a myriad of age- old dry stonewalls, a symbol of this valley.
Vinification
The grapes were fermented off the skins with very soft pressing at a natural cellar temperature
of 18°C-20°C in French oak barriques. The wine was then left in barriques until the following
spring, with weekly bâtonnage.
